Highlights of the championships included British sprint star Amy Hunt winning four gold medals [Getty Images] The European Athletics Championships in Birmingham attracted a total attendance of more than 218,000 over seven days, the city council says, after criticism of empty seats. More than 9,000 seats were not filled at the 23,000-capacity Alexander Stadium on the opening evening on 10 August and athletics supporters at the time blamed ticket prices. The overall figure announced a week later represented an average crowd of about 16,800 across 13 sessions - nearly three-quarters off the venue's capacity. Ticket sales "surpassed targets set by event organisers", the council said. In the final days, there were three successive sold-out evening sessions, a spokesperson added. People could also experience Birmingham 2026 for free, they added, "with Saturday's race walking events and Sunday's marathons taking place in the city centre". Thousands went to a fan zone in Centenary Square, paid for by the council's Together on Culture programme, the authority said. The championships attracted bigger crowds as they went on, the council claimed [Simon Felton] On 10 August, Category A tickets for the home straight cost £150 with no concessions for juniors. During coverage that evening, BBC commentator Steve Cram said: "Little disappointing in terms of spectators I have to say that, particularly down the back straight there." But Birmingham 2026 organisers stated at the time they were "delighted" with ticket sales, which had "far surpassed" their targets. "Friday, Saturday and Sunday evening sessions are approaching sell-out, with several other sessions close to capacity," a spokesperson had added. Organisers stated a family of four could go for £30, while Culture Secretary Lisa Nandy said "half of all the tickets for the events here in Birmingham are under £30". 'Brum bashing' Highlights included British sprint star Amy Hunt winning four gold medals in the women's 100m, 200m and 4x100m relay and the mixed 4x100m relay. The total attendance of 218,135 announced by the council worked out at an average of 16,780 per session, with six being held in the morning and seven in the evening. Photographer Simon Felton, who was at the championships twice as a fan, said: "I think when you look at other competitions, Rome in the last [European championships]... it was always a bit of a quieter start as well. "So I do think there's a bit of Brum bashing. "But yeah there's a little bit of it would've been great to see even more people." Simon Felton, who was in the crowd, said "being in there in person... nothing can beat live sport" [Simon Felton] Felton, from Edgbaston in the city, also stated: "I think lots of athletics competitions and sporting competitions... actually you see empty seats. "I think it's sometimes [a] bit of where the camera is." The championships would leave "a lasting legacy" in the city through a programme that would "provide support and funding to help young people get active and become involved in community sport, in addition to jobs and skills development opportunities", the city council added.
